Mission and Program Overview

Mission

The possible project works to instill an entrepreneurial mindset in our students, developing the social-emotional skills necessary to work collaboratively and solve problems in a high-level career path. We guide students through a dynamic curriculum, including hands-on work experience and individualized career planning, to develop the personal qualities that predict future professional success.

The possible project's mission is to advance economic equity by ensuring young people develop the entrepreneurial spirit, skills and networks to launch successful careers. The possible project (tpp) offers high school students in boston and cambridge, ma a year-round, multi-year entrepreneurship program that includes a dynamic, project-based curriculum, steam education, hands-on work experience, and individualized college and career advising. Governance Explanations

Form 990, Part VI, Section A, Line 2

Becky levin (director/executive director) and mark levin (president) have a family relationship.additionally, mark levin is a resident agent of sabema llc, the organization that leases the 31 heath street facility to tpp (donated rent for the 2020 tax year).

Form 990, Part VI, Section A, Line 4

The organization updated its by-laws in september 2020.

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 11B

The board of directors authorized the audit committee to review and approve the form 990 prior to its filing. The form 990 was then authorized and signed by the organization's executive director.

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 12C

The board of directors requires an annual declaration from all board members and senior management as to the existence and disclosure of any potential conflicts of interest. The board members sign a disclosure statement. Any potential conflicts are discussed by the dis-interested board members, while the party in potential conflict is required to leave the room. Board meeting minutes will document the discussion and decision making process. In the event of a potential conflict, procedures to obtain competitive bids and diligence on fair market value will be established.

Form 990, Part VI, Section B, Line 15

The organization's executive compensation program is administered by the board of directors, which is responsible for establishing and maintaining a competitive compensation program for the key executives of the organization. The board ensures that the organization regularly conducts a review to ensure that its compensation program falls within a reasonable range of competitive practices for comparable positions among similarly situated organizations. Such a review was most recently conducted in 2018. Executive compensation, including base salaries, annual salary increases and incentive payments are designed to fall within the range established. The board meets as needed to review the compensation program and make recommendations for any changes, as appropriate. During 2020, certain key executive services were provided on a pro-bono basis.

IRS990/Desc0THE ORGANIZATION PROVIDES A FREE, EXTENDED-DAY PROGRAM THAT WORKS TO CLOSE THE SKILLS AND OPPORTUNITIES GAP BY PROVIDING RESOURCES AND SUPPORT THAT WILL ULTIMATELY HELP STUDENTS ENTER CAREERS THAT WILL PROMOTE ECONOMIC MOBILITY. THE ORGANIZATION USES ENTREPRENEURSHIP AND AUTHENTIC WORK EXPERIENCES AS VEHICLES TO IMPART THE SKILLS, ABILITIES, AND CHARACTERISTICS THAT MAKE FUTURE SUCCESS MORE LIKELY FOR STUDENTS. DURING THE PROGRAM, STUDENTS BECOME PROFICIENT IN STEAM, LEADERSHIP, RESILIENCE, PROFESSIONALISM, SELF-CONFIDENCE, TEAMWORK, AND A HOST OF OTHER CHARACTER TRAITS AND SKILLS THAT WILL PROPEL THEM ON THE PATHWAY TO SUCCESS. THE ORGANIZATION CURRENTLY OPERATES IN BOSTON AND IN CAMBRIDGE, MASSACHUSETTS.THERE ARE THREE MAIN PROGRAM COMPONENTS THAT STUDENTS PARTICIPATE IN DURING THEIR 3-5 YEARS. FIRST, STUDENTS COMPLETE A COMPREHENSIVE, AUTHENTIC ENTREPRENEURSHIP PROGRAM, WHERE THEY LEARN STEAM (SCIENCE, TECHNOLOGY, ENGINEERING, ART/DESIGN AND MATH) SKILLS, DESIGN THINKING, AND SOCIAL EMOTIONAL LEARNING (SEL) AND BUSINESS CONCEPTS THROUGH AN INNOVATIVE, HANDS-ON CURRICULUM. IN THE PROCESS, EACH STUDENT CONCEIVES, LAUNCHES AND RUNS THEIR OWN BUSINESS VENTURES. SECOND, STUDENTS COMPLETE COLLABORATIVE, AUTHENTIC WORK EXPERIENCES, IN ONE OF THE ORGANIZATION'S TWO UNIQUE, REVENUE-PRODUCING BUSINESSES OR THROUGH AN INTERNSHIP WITH A COMMUNITY / BUISNESS PARTNER. THIRD, STUDENTS RECEIVE SIGNIFICANT INDIVIDUALIZED ADVISING ON THEIR EDUCATION, FINANCIAL AID, CAREER DEVELOPMENT, AND POST HIGH SCHOOL PATH. THROUGH A COMBINATION OF THIS SUPPORT AND ENTREPRENEURIAL AND WORK EXPERIENCES, THE PROGRAM BUILDS SEL, JOB-READINESS SKILLS, SCHOOL ENGAGEMENT, DESIGN THINKING AND STEAM SKILLS TOWARDS THE IMPORTANT GOAL OF POSTSECONDARY ATTAINMENT AND MEANINGFUL CAREERS. STUDENTS COME TO THE ORGANIZATION THROUGH A NOMINATION PROCESS COMPLETED BY HIGH SCHOOL PARTNERS; A GUIDANCE COUNSELOR, TEACHER, SOCIAL WORKER, OR HEALTH PROFESSIONAL RECOMMENDS STUDENTS WITH UNTAPPED POTENTIAL FOR THE PROGRAM.MORE THAN 80% OF STUDENTS FALL INTO ONE OR MORE OF THE FOLLOWINGCATEGORIES THAT PRESENT BARRIERS TO ACHIEVEMENT: LOW SOCIO-ECONOMIC STATUS, RECENT IMMIGRANT/ENGLISH LANGUAGE LEARNER, OR RECIPIENT OF AN INDIVIDUALIZED EDUCATION PROGRAM. NEARLY 100% OF STUDENTS ARE YOUTH OF COLOR AND MORE THAN HALF USE THE STIPENDS EARNED THROUGH THE PROGRAM FOR BASIC NEEDS SUCH AS TRANSPORTATION, FOOD, CLOTHING, OR ASSISTANCE WITH HOUSEHOLD EXPENSES. EARLY STATISTICALLY SIGNIFICANT EVALUATION RESULTS, RELEASED AT THE END OF 2017, SHOW THAT 93% OF STUDENTS IN THE PROGRAM ARE MATRICULATING INTO COLLEGE, A FULL 13 POINTS HIGHER THAN THE BENCHMARK (80%).ADDITIONALLY, STUDENTS SHOW GROWTH ON AN AVERAGE OF 12 OF 14 SOCIAL EMOTIONAL LEARNING COMPETENCIES, EACH YEAR FOR FIVE YEARS.THE POSSIBLE PROJECT CURRENTLY OPERATES OUT OF THREE SITES IN GREATER BOSTON, INCLUDING A FREE-STANDING STATE-OF-THE-ART MAKERSPACE AND A SERIES OF CLASSROOMS AND MAKERSPACE AT MADISON PARK TECHNICAL VOCATIONAL HIGH SCHOOL.
